California Privacy Rights
The California Consumer Privacy Act as amended (“CCPA”) provides consumers who are California residents with specific rights regarding their Personal Data. This section describes your CCPA rights and explains how to exercise those rights.
Right to Know: Once we receive and confirm your verifiable consumer request as described below, you have the right to request, no more than twice in any 12-month period, that we disclose what Personal Data we have collected about you in the immediately preceding 12-month period, including, the categories of Personal Data we collected about you; the categories of the sources from which the Personal Data is collected; our business or commercial purpose(s) for collecting, selling or sharing that Personal Data; the categories of third parties to whom we disclosed that Personal Data; and the specific pieces of Personal information we collected about you.
In addition, if we sold or disclosed your Personal Data for a business or commercial purpose, we will provide you with two separate lists disclosing:
- Disclosures for a business purpose, identifying the Personal Data categories disclosed that each category of recipient obtained; and
- Sales and/or disclosures for a commercial purpose, identifying the Personal Data categories that each category of each category of recipient obtained.
Right to Delete: You have the right to request that we delete any or all of your Personal Data that we collected from you and retained, subject to certain exceptions. Once we receive and confirm your verifiable consumer request, we will delete (and direct our service providers to delete) your Personal Data from our records, unless an exception applies.
Right to Correct: You have the right to correct inaccurate Personal Data that we maintain about you.
Right to Opt-Out of the Sale/ Sharing: You have the right to opt-out of the sale or sharing of your Personal Data for targeted advertising. We do not sell your Personal Data or share personal data collected in connection with the Competition for targeted advertising.
Right to Limit the Use or Disclosure of Sensitive Personal Data: You have the right to request that we limit the use and disclosure of Sensitive Personal Data to specific business purposes approved by the CCPA. Our use and disclosure is already limited to approved business purposes.
Right to Non-Discrimination. You have the right not to be discriminated against for exercising any of your CCPA rights. Unless permitted by the CCPA, if you exercise any of your California rights, we will not:
- Deny you goods or services.
- Charge you different prices or rates for goods or services, including through granting discounts or other benefits, or imposing penalties.
- Provide you a different level or quality of goods or services.
- Suggest that you may receive a different price or rate for goods or services or a different level or quality of goods or services.

Other State Privacy Rights
Depending on your jurisdiction of residence, you have certain rights with respect to your personal information. This section describes your privacy rights and explains how to exercise those rights.
Right of Access: You have the right to confirm whether we are processing your Personal Data and to access such Personal Data we process. You may exercise this right not more than two times per calendar year.
Right to Correct: You have the right to correct inaccurate personal information that we maintain about you, though we may need to verify the accuracy of the new data you provide to us.
Right to Delete: You have the right to request that we delete Personal Data that we collected about you under certain circumstances. Please note, that some information may not be eligible for deletion based upon applicable law or requirements of contracts.
Right to Portability: You have the right, to the extent the data is available in a digital format, to obtain a copy of your Personal Data in a portable, and to the extent technically feasible, readily usable format that allows you to transmit the data to another controller without hindrance. You may exercise this right not more than two times per calendar year.
Right to Opt-Out: You have the right to opt out of processing Personal Data for the purposes of: (i) targeted advertising, (ii) the sale of Personal Data, or (iii) profiling in furtherance of a decision that produces a legal or similarly significant effect. We do not sell Personal Data or engage in profiling. Targeted advertising is not applicable to our online Competitions.
Right to Withdraw Consent: You have the right to withdraw your consent at any time where we are relying on consent to process your Personal Data. If you withdraw your consent, we may not be able to provide certain products or services to you.
Right to Non-Discrimination: Unless permitted by applicable law, we will not discriminate against you for exercising any of your privacy rights under applicable law.
Right to Appeal: You have the right to appeal any decision that includes a refusal to take action on a request. If applicable, you can file an appeal by emailing us at [email protected] within fifteen (15) calendar days from receipt of our decision.

Authorizing an Agent to Act on Your Behalf
Where applicable and except where you have provided an agent with a Power of Attorney pursuant to Sections 4000–4465 of the California Probate Code, when using an authorized agent you must provide that person with written permission clearly describing their authority to make a request on your behalf. That agent must also be able to verify their identity with us and provide us with their authority to act on your behalf. An individual to whom you have provided Power of Attorney pursuant to applicable state rules may also make a request on your behalf. We may deny a request from an authorized agent if the agent does not provide us with the signed written permission demonstrating that they have been authorized to act on your behalf.
Verifying your request
The verifiable consumer request initiated by your or your authorized agent must:
- Include your full legal name, email and phone number, which we will need to contact you in order to verify that you are the person about whom we collected Personal Data or an authorized representative.
- Describe your request with sufficient detail that allows us to properly understand, evaluate, and respond to it.
- If you are making the request as an authorized agent you must also provide; the full legal name of the party for which you are making the request and documentation for which your authorization is based.
We cannot respond to your request or provide you with your Personal Data if we cannot verify your identity or authority to make the request and confirm the Personal Data relates to you. Making a verifiable consumer request does not require you to create an account with us. One of our representatives will contact you in order to verify your identity. You may need to provide additional information in order to verify your request. We will only use Personal Data provided in a verifiable consumer request to verify the requestor's identity or authority to make the request.
Response Timing and Format
We endeavour to respond to a verifiable consumer request within forty-five (45) days of its receipt. If we require more time (up to ninety (90) days), we will inform you of the reason and extension period in writing. We will deliver our written response by mail or electronically, at your option. The response we provide will also explain the reasons we cannot comply with a request, if applicable.
We do not charge a fee to process or respond to your verifiable consumer request unless it is excessive, repetitive, or manifestly unfounded. If we determine that the request warrants a fee, we will tell you why we made that decision and provide you with a cost estimate before completing your request.
Exceptions. These rights are not absolute and are subject to certain exceptions. For example, we cannot disclose or permit access to specific pieces of Personal Data if granting your request would present a certain level of risk to the security of the Personal Data at issue, your account with us or the security of our systems. We may deny your deletion request if retaining the information under certain circumstances, for example, when it is necessary for us or our service providers to complete a contract or transaction with you or to comply with legal obligations.
